All Chrysler, Dodge and Jeep vehicles are offered with an ZF 8-speed Auto. The thing about this shifter is that it stays in the "N" position. Basically you push the button and push it forward for Park or Reverse... and push the button and shift it down to Drive. However, it always returns to the center position. It's all computer driven, not cable. There's been recalls because people are getting out of them before putting them in park, or not allowing enough time for it to engage which leaves it in gear.
